Update of the Kamiokande experiments results

Description

Kamiokande, a 4.5 kton water Cerenkov detector, is located 1000m underground (2700 mwe) at Kamiokamine, Japan. In this paper, the latest Kamiokande results on neutrino related topics are reported. Especially solar neutrinos, search for high energy and low energy neutrinos from galactic point sources and atmospheric neutrinos are among the topics discussed
